Compromised NPM Packages Checker

A Node.js security tool that identifies compromised NPM packages by comparing installed package versions against a curated database of known malicious releases. This tool performs version-specific detection to avoid false positives from safe versions of the same packages.

What This Tool Does

  • Version-specific detection: Compares installed package versions against a database of 252+ confirmed compromised package versions from multiple NPM supply chain attacks (including Shai-Hulud, s1ngularity, and popular packages campaigns)
  • Comprehensive scanning: Analyzes both package.json (dependencies, devDependencies, peerDependencies, optionalDependencies) and package-lock.json (complete dependency tree)
  • NPM lockfile compatibility: Supports both npm v6 (dependencies structure) and npm v7+ (packages structure) lockfile formats
  • Semver range handling: Processes common version ranges (^, ~, exact versions) without external dependencies
  • CI/CD integration: Returns appropriate exit codes (0 for safe, 1 for compromised packages found)
  • Auto-updating database: Maintains current threat intelligence by merging upstream sources with curated additions

What This Tool Does Not Do

  • Runtime analysis: Does not detect suspicious postinstall scripts, hash anomalies, or behavioral supply chain indicators beyond version matching
  • Complete security coverage: Does not replace comprehensive security scanners, SAST tools, or runtime protection mechanisms
  • Real-time threat detection: Security coverage is limited to the currency of the maintained compromised package database
  • Dependency vulnerability scanning: Does not identify known CVEs or security advisories unrelated to supply chain compromise

Platform Compatibility

  • Cross-platform: Runs on Windows, Linux, and macOS
  • Zero external dependencies: Uses only Node.js built-in modules (fs, path, https)
  • Flexible deployment: Direct execution, NPX usage, or module integration
  • CI/CD ready: Designed for automated pipeline integration with proper exit codes

Command Line Options

--no-emoji       Disable emoji output for CI/CD environments
--no-log         Disable automatic log file creation
--log <file>     Save scan results to specific log file (disables auto-log)
--output <file>  Same as --log (alias for log output)
--help, -h       Show usage information

Exit Codes

  • 0: No compromised packages found or help displayed
  • 1: Compromised packages detected, file not found, or error occurred

CI/CD Integration

GitHub Actions Example

- name: Check for compromised packages
  run: |
    node check-compromised-packages.js --no-emoji --log security-scan.txt package-lock.json
    if [ $? -eq 1 ]; then
      echo "::error::Compromised NPM packages detected"
      exit 1
    fi

- name: Upload security scan results
  uses: actions/upload-artifact@v3
  if: always()
  with:
    name: security-scan-results
    path: security-scan.txt

Shell Script Integration

#!/bin/bash
SCAN_RESULT_FILE="scan-$(date +%Y%m%d-%H%M%S).txt"
node check-compromised-packages.js --no-emoji --log "$SCAN_RESULT_FILE" package-lock.json
EXIT_CODE=$?

if [ $EXIT_CODE -eq 1 ]; then
    echo "Build failed: Compromised packages detected"
    echo "See detailed report: $SCAN_RESULT_FILE"
    exit 1
fi
echo "Security check passed"

Current Database Coverage:

  • 1,047+ compromised packages from multiple supply chain attack campaigns
  • Critical packages: chalk@5.6.1, debug@4.4.2 (September 8, 2025 attack with 2+ billion weekly downloads)
  • Extended campaigns: Multiple attack vectors including s1ngularity, popular packages, Shai-Hulud 2.0, and security advisories
  • Multi-source intelligence: Continuously updated from multiple authoritative threat intelligence sources

Technical Implementation

Supported Package File Formats

  • package.json: Scans dependencies, devDependencies, peerDependencies, optionalDependencies
  • package-lock.json v6: Processes dependencies structure recursively
  • package-lock.json v7+: Processes flat packages structure

Version Range Processing

The tool handles common semver ranges without external dependencies:

  • Exact versions: 1.2.3
  • Caret ranges: ^1.2.3 (extracts base version)
  • Tilde ranges: ~1.2.3 (extracts base version)
  • Complex ranges: Simplified processing focused on primary version

Limitations

Detection Scope

  • Version-based only: Only detects packages matching exact compromised versions in the database
  • No behavioral analysis: Does not analyze package behavior, file contents, or network activity
  • No CVE detection: Does not identify traditional vulnerabilities or security advisories
  • Database dependency: Detection accuracy depends on database currency and completeness

Technical Constraints

  • Lockfile dependency: Most accurate results require package-lock.json analysis
  • Network independence: Does not query external APIs or registries during scanning
  • Static analysis: No dynamic code execution or sandbox analysis

Maintenance Requirements

  • Manual updates: Compromised package database requires manual updates via update-compromised-list.js
  • External dependency: Relies on upstream Cobenian/shai-hulud-detect for data accuracy

Module Integration

The tool can be imported as a Node.js module:

const { checkForCompromisedPackages, isVersionCompromised } = require('./check-compromised-packages.js');

const result = checkForCompromisedPackages('package-lock.json');
if (!result.safe) {
  console.log(`Found ${result.total} compromised packages`);
  result.found.forEach(pkg => {
    console.log(`${pkg.name}@${pkg.version} is compromised`);
  });
}
